iOS 获取国家列表、转json

    NSLocale *locale = [NSLocale currentLocale];

    

    NSArray *countryArray = [NSLocale ISOCountryCodes];

    NSMutableDictionary *objectDic = [[NSMutableDictionary alloc] init];

    for (NSString *countryCode in countryArray)

    {

        NSString *displayNameString = [locale displayNameForKey:NSLocaleCountryCode value:countryCode];

        [objectDic setObject:displayNameString forKey:countryCode];

    }

    NSString *jsonString = [objectDic jsonStringEncoded];

    NSLog(@"json%@",jsonString);

    NSLog(@"%@",objectDic);

猜你喜欢

转载自blog.csdn.net/peng_up/article/details/77584630
今日推荐